Chancery Restaurants Peanut Butter Cup
Chancery restaurant has two locations in Milwaukee, two in Racine and one each in Waukesha, Mequon and Wauwatosa, Wisconsin.
Makes 1 serving

1 Reese's peanut butter cup
5 medium scoops vanilla ice cream
1 tablespoon dark creme de cacao
1 1/2 tablespoons chocolate syrup
1 tablespoon chunky peanut butter

Crumble half of peanut butter cup and blend thoroughly with ice cream, cream de cacao, chocolate syrup and peanut butter, using cocktail shaker or blender. Pour into 17-ounce glass and top with other half of peanut butter cup.
